Synopsis
Niobium sputtering target shares properties with their source material. Niobium is a light grey, crystalline, and ductile transition metal. Niobium sputter targets are used for thin film deposition, typically for fuel cell, decoration, semiconductor, display, LED and photovoltaic devices, glass coating, etc.
